Nem Struts Nem JSF, HTML e CSS
21 Feb 2008
Quem quer começar a desenvolver aplicações web com Java deve aprender HTML, CSS e Javascript antes de qualquer coisa. Não adianta aprender Struts, JSF, Wicket ou o que for se o HTML não está legível e muito menos atende aos padrões estabelecidos pelo World Wide Web Consortium.
Isso é uma coisa que eu penso há muito tempo e como eu havia lido o artigo roadmap: html e css doThiago Senna há um tempinho atrás, decidi postar aqui para tentar disseminar a idéia.
O que eu tenho visto é muita gente preocupada em aprender inúmeras frameworks, mas ninguém dá a devida atenção que HTML, CSS e Javascript merecem. E com isso acaba acontecendo o que eu vejo muito nos projetos que eu participo: tabelas dentro de tabelas, deixando as páginas muito mais pesadas e difícil de entender e dar manutenção.
Então, para quem deseja ingressar na carreira de desenvolvedor web, aprender HTML, CSS e Javascript é obrigatório.
Um bom site com tutoriais e referências completas é o W3 Schools, que fica como dica.
Abraço!


2 Responses
2008 Feb 21
Além disso, entender como funciona o processo de request e response ajuda a desenvolver qualquer aplicação web.
2008 Feb 21
Olá Diogo, muito bom o post!
Esse assunto bem que parece simples. Html e css são relativamente faceis de se aprender, no entanto, é incrível como o mal uso destas tecnologias podem complicar a nossa vida e dificultar entendimento e manutenção de código. Isso sem falar na poluição que também é gerado por taglibs, EL entre outros. Acho que posso imaginar como se sente, afinal, escrevi meu post em uma época que estava vendo minha produtividade sendo prejudicada devido ao mau uso destas tecnologias.
É isso ai, parabéns pelo post!
Até +